Gutscheinverkauf

 

Mit der Integration der Gutscheinverkaufsstrecke kann eine zuvor konfigurierte Buchungsstrecke auf Ihre Website eingebunden werden. Damit können Benutzer Wertgutscheine, Anwendungs- und Übernachtungsgutscheine kaufen. Die Gutscheinverkaufsstrecke passt sich dabei automatisch an die Breite des Endgerätes (z. B. Smartphones) an.

1.0 Darstellung

Je nach Konfiguration kann das Widget unterschiedlich aussehen:

Abb. 1.0.a: Beispiel einer Integration der Gutscheinverkaufsstrecke

2.0 Konfiguration

Die Integration für die Gutscheinverkaufsstrecke wird in der Integrationsverwaltung konfiguriert. Die Integrationsverwaltung ist ein aufklappbares Segment auf der Seite

Hotelverwaltung / Distribution / Eigener Vertriebskanal

2.1 Übersicht

In der Übersicht werden alle Integrationen in einer Tabelle dargestellt.

Abb. 2.1.a: Die Übersicht der Integrationen auf der Seite "Eigener Vertriebskanal”

Durch Klick auf einen Eintrag in der Tabelle kann die Konfiguration der Integration aufgerufen und bearbeitet werden. Um eine Integration vom Typ “Gutscheinverkaufsstrecke” anzulegen, klicken Sie auf den “Hinzufügen”-Button. Initial werden beim Neuanlegen einer Integration nur 2 Felder geladen: Der Name der Integration und der Integrationstyp.

 

 

Vergeben Sie einen Namen, wählen Sie als Integrationstyp “Gutscheinverkauf” aus und klicken Sie auf “Speichern”. Abhängig vom ausgewählten Integrationstyp, werden nach dem Speichern dann weitere, Integrationstyp-spezifische Felder und Segmente angezeigt.

2.1.1 Name der Integration

Hier können Sie einen Namen für die Integration vergeben. Der Name wird beim Integrationstyp “Gutscheinverkauf” nur innerhalb der CST 7 verwendet, eine Pflege aller Sprachen ist somit nicht notwendig.

2.1.2 Integrationstyp

Hier können Sie den Integrationstyp auswählen. Es stehen folgende Typen zur Verfügung:

Wählen Sie hier als Integrationstyp “Gutscheinverkauf” aus.

2.1.3 Einstellungen bei Auswahl des Integrationstyps “Gutscheinverkauf”

Abhängig vom ausgewählten Integrationstyp, werden nach dem Speichern dann weitere, Integrationstyp-spezifische Felder und Segmente angezeigt:

2.2 Einstellungen

2.2.1 Spezifische Einstellungen der Integration

2.2.1.1 URL-Parameter erlauben

Wenn aktiviert, können durch Verlinkungen, z. B. von anderen Integrationen, die mitgesendeten URL-Parameter verarbeitet werden. Da es möglich ist, mehrere unterschiedliche Integrationen auf einer Seite zu betreiben, sollte das nur einer Integration pro Seite gestattet sein.

Da die Gutscheinverkaufsstrecke keine Parameter von anderen Seiten/Integrationen entgegen nimmt, muss dieses Feld im Normalfall nicht aktiviert sein.

2.2.1.2 Farbschema

Das Farbschema für die Gutscheinverkaufsstrecke wird grundsätzlich in der Buchungsstreckenkonfiguration angepasst. Die Auswahl eines anderen Farbschemas hat (bis auf die Hintergrundfarbe) keinen Einfluss auf die Farben in der Gutscheinverkaufsstrecke.

Trotzdem kann es sinnvoll sein, ein eigenes Farbschema zu verwenden, wenn z. B. die Seite als Zielseite für andere Integrationen verwendet wird.

2.3 Filter

Um Einfluss auf die Daten innerhalb einer Integration zu nehmen, können die Ergebnisse mit Hilfe von Filtern eingeschränkt werden. Hierzu können die einzelnen Untersegmente aufgeklappt und die gewünschten Filter ausgewählt werden. In der Integration “Gutscheinverkauf” kann nach einzelnen Gutscheinen gefiltert werden.

2.3.1 URL-Parameter

Hier werden die gesetzten Filter als GET-Parameter zur Information angezeigt, um Webmaster eine Hilfestellung zu geben, wir Filter an die Integration übergeben werden könnten. Je nach Auswahl der Filter wird dieses Feld automatisch aktualisiert. Eine generelle Anleitung, wie Parameter an die Buchungsstrecke übergeben werden können, finden Sie hier.

Eine Bearbeitung des Feldes hat keinen Einfluss auf die Filterung der Integration.

2.4 Erscheinungsbild

Hier kann das Farbschema der Integration angepasst werden, allerdings wird das Farbschema für die Gutscheinverkaufsstrecke grundsätzlich in der Buchungsstreckenkonfiguration angepasst.

Die Untersegmente links können auf- und zugeklappt werden und die Farbe für jedes Element kann ausgewählt bzw. eingegeben werden. Rechts daneben befindet sich die Vorschau. Die Elemente können auch in der Vorschau angeklickt werden, um die Farbe anzupassen.

Bis auf die Hintergrundfarbe, hat die Auswahl von anderen Farben keinen Einfluss auf die Farben der Gutscheinverkaufsstrecke. Trotzdem kann es sinnvoll sein, ein eigenes Farbschema zu verwenden, wenn z. B. die Seite als Zielseite für andere Integrationen verwendet wird.

Das Segment “Erscheinungsbild” enthält alle Elemente, die in den Integrationen vorkommen können. Allerdings werden nicht alle Elemente in jeder einzelnen Integrationen verwendet, so dass auch nicht alle Farben angepasst werden müssen.

Die Einstellungen in diesem Segment haben nur eine Auswirkung, wenn im Segment “Einstellungen” bei der Einstellung Farbschema die Option “Eigenes Farbschema verwenden” ausgewählt wurde.

2.5 Erweiterte Einstellungen (CSS/LESS)

Hier können erweiterte Einstellungen vorgenommen werden, die das Layout beeinflussen.

2.5.1 Offset CSS-Selector

Es gibt Integrationen wie z. B. die Buchungsstrecke oder die Gutscheinverkaufsstrecke, die automatisch während der Benutzung an bestimmte Positionen scrollen, um dem Benutzer zu unterstützen. Je nach Design und Programmierung kann es aber Elemente auf einer Website geben, die die Scrollposition beeinflussen. Das ist z. B. der Fall, wenn der Header einer Seite die CSS-Eigenschaft „position: fixed“ besitzt. Das hat zur Folge, dass eine eingebettete Buchungsstrecke nicht mehr an die gewünschte Position scrollen kann.

Wenn Sie wissen, dass Sie solche Elemente auf Ihrer Website einsetzen oder wenn Sie beim testen der Buchungsstrecke feststellen, dass die automatische Scrollposition nicht stimmt, können Sie hier den CSS-Selector angeben, der für die Beeinflussung der Scrollposition verantwortlich ist. Dieses Element wird dann bei der Berechnung der Scrollposition automatisch berücksichtigt und die Scrollposition korrigiert.

Wenn die Angabe eines Elements nicht möglich ist, kann alternativ auch der Versatz in Pixeln (siehe Punkt 4.5.2 Scroll-Offset) angegeben werden.

2.5.2 Scroll-Offset

Es gibt Integrationen wie z. B. die Buchungsstrecke oder die Gutscheinverkaufsstrecke, die automatisch während der Benutzung an bestimmte Positionen scrollen, um dem Benutzer zu unterstützen. Je nach Design und Programmierung kann es aber Elemente auf einer Website geben, die die Scrollposition beeinflussen. Das ist z. B. der Fall, wenn der Header einer Seite die CSS-Eigenschaft „position: fixed“ besitzt. Das hat zur Folge, dass eine eingebettete Buchungsstrecke nicht mehr an die gewünschte Position scrollen kann.

Wenn Sie wissen, dass Sie solche Elemente auf Ihrer Website einsetzen oder wenn Sie beim testen der Buchungsstrecke feststellen, dass die automatische Scrollposition nicht stimmt, können Sie hier den Versatz in Pixeln angeben. Dies ist als Alternative gedacht zum vorherigen Punkt 2.5.1. Offset CSS-Selector, wenn z. B. die Angabe eines Elements nicht möglich ist.

Der Versatz wird dann bei der Berechnung der Scrollposition automatisch berücksichtigt und die Scrollposition korrigiert.

2.5.3 CSS font-family

Hier kann die Standard CSS “font-family” überschrieben werden mit den gewünschten Schriftarten. Die Angaben sollten identisch der CSS-Eigenschaft angegeben werden, also durch Komma getrennt. Bei Verwendung von nicht generischen Schriften sollten Sie darauf achten, dass die gewünschte Webfont im Quelltext der Seite via CSS referenziert wird.

2.5.4. Eigenes CSS/LESS

Für individuellere Styling-Wünsche, die über das Anpassen von Farben hinausgehen, kann hier das Standard-CSS mit CSS oder LESS überschrieben werden.

2.6 Segment “Code-Snippet”

Hier wird das Code-Snippet der Integration angezeigt und kann, für jede Sprache getrennt, kopiert und in die eigene Website integriert werden.